Market Size and Trends
The Spirometry Software market is estimated to be valued at USD 560 million in 2025 and is expected to reach USD 1.02 bill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 9.2% from 2025 to 2032. This robust growth is driven by increasing respiratory disorders globally and rising adoption of digital health solutions. The expanding geriatric population and advancements in spirometry technology further contribute to market expansion, highlighting significant investment opportunities and innovation in this sector.
Current market trends indicate a growing integration of artificial intelligence and cloud-based platforms within spirometry software, enhancing diagnostic accuracy and user accessibility. Additionally, portable and connected spirometry devices are gaining traction, supporting telehealth services and remote patient monitoring. Increasing emphasis on personalized healthcare and stringent regulatory frameworks to ensure data security are also shaping the market landscape. These trends underline a shift towards more efficient, scalable, and patient-centric respiratory diagnostics.

By Product Type: Dominance of Standalone Spirometry Software Driven by Versatility and Integration Flexibility
In terms of By Product Type, Standalone Software contributes the highest share of the spirometry software market owing to its adaptability, ease of integration with various spirometric devices, and widespread acceptance across healthcare settings. Standalone software solutions offer healthcare providers the flexibility to operate across multiple spirometry devices without being tied to a particular manufacturer's ecosystem, which is a significant advantage in environments with diverse medical equipment. This interoperability allows for seamless data capture and analysis, enabling clinicians to manage patient pulmonary data effectively regardless of device brand. Moreover, standalone software tends to offer broader customization options, advanced data analytics, and comprehensive reporting features that are appealing to both clinical practitioners and researchers. The ability to update or expand functionalities without hardware changes further supports the preference for standalone solutions. Additionally, regulatory compliance and data security frameworks embedded within standalone software assure healthcare organizations of robust protection of sensitive respiratory health data. Conversely, while device-integrated software offers real-time data acquisition directly on the diagnostic device, limitations tied to device specificity and less flexibility in upgrades have constrained its broader adoption. Cloud-based software and mobile application platforms, although growing segments, are still in relatively nascent stages with challenges such as network dependency and regulatory hurdles impacting their prevalence. Thus, standalone spirometry software's combination of flexibility, comprehensive features, and compatibility continues to drive its predominance in the product segment.
By End-User: Hospitals Lead Spirometry Software Usage Due to Advanced Respiratory Care Needs and Infrastructure
By End-User, hospitals account for the largest share of the spirometry software market as they represent primary centers for advanced respiratory disease diagnosis, monitoring, and management. Hospitals typically manage a higher volume of patients with chronic respiratory conditions requiring regular spirometry assessments, such as ch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), asthma, and other lung-related ailments. The presence of well-established pulmonary function labs and respiratory care departments within hospitals necessitates sophisticated software capable of handling extensive datasets, patient monitoring, and reporting to support clinical decision-making. The integration of spirometry software into hospital information systems ensures streamlined workflows, contributing to improved patient care efficiency and data accuracy. High investments in healthcare infrastructure, availability of trained respiratory therapists, and access to multidisciplinary teams further augment hospitals' reliance on cutting-edge spirometry software to facilitate early diagnosis and ongoing disease management. Additionally, hospitals are increasingly adopting digital health tools in line with evolving healthcare mandates toward precision medicine and personalized care, which includes leveraging spirometry data for tailored treatment protocols. Diagnostic centers, home healthcare providers, and academic institutes, while important, serve more specialized or limited roles compared to hospitals' broad respiratory service scope, accounting for a smaller proportion of spirometry software utilization. The dynamic and complex respiratory care environment within hospitals remains the fundamental driver for their leading share as end-users.
By Application: COPD Management as the Principal Driver of Spirometry Software Adoption
By Application, COPD management dominates the utilization of spirometry software, propelled by the high prevalence of COPD and the necessity for continuous monitoring and early intervention in disease progression. Spirometry is the gold standard for diagnosing and assessing COPD severity, and software solutions enable healthcare professionals to track lung function changes reliably over time. COPD's chronic and progressive nature demands frequent pulmonary function testing to tailor treatment plans, adjust medications, and evaluate therapy effectiveness, making dedicated spirometry software crucial in clinical workflows. The increasing global burden of COPD, aggravated by aging populations and exposure to environmental risk factors such as smoking and pollution, reinforces demand for accurate monitoring tools. Spirometry software supports physicians in identifying exacerbations early and making evidence-based decisions, which can reduce hospitalizations and improve patient outcomes. The software's capability to aggregate and analyze longitudinal patient data also benefits clinical research aimed at uncovering new therapeutic approaches for COPD. While asthma monitoring and cystic fibrosis care are also significant applications, the sheer scale of COPD incidence and the disease's management complexity elevate COPD-focused applications as the primary market segment driving spirometry software deployment. The growing emphasis on integrated respiratory care pathways and personalized treatment further consolidates the role of spirometry software in COPD management.
Regional Insights:
Dominating Region: North America
In North America, the dominance in the spirometry software market is chiefly driven by an advanced healthcare ecosystem, extensive presence of established medical technology companies, and proactive government policies promoting respiratory health management. The region benefits from significant investments in digital health infrastructure and widespread adoption of electronic health records (EHRs), which enhance the integration of spirometry software into clinical workflows. Regulatory frameworks encouraging telemedicine and remote patient monitoring further bolster market penetration. Key industry players such as Philips Healthcare, ndd Medical Technologies, and CareFusion (a BD company) have been instrumental in innovating user-friendly, cloud-enabled spirometry software solutions designed for both hospital and outpatient settings. Moreover, collaborative initiatives between healthcare providers and technology vendors in North America accelerate product development and deployment, reinforcing the region's market leadership.
Fastest-Growing Region: Asia Pacific
Meanwhile, the Asia Pacific exhibits the fastest growth within the spirometry software market due to expanding healthcare infrastructure, rising prevalence of respiratory diseases, and increasing government efforts to improve pulmonary health outcomes. Countries in this region are witnessing steady enhancements in healthcare IT adoption, driven by rising investments and favorable reimbursement scenarios. The growing middle-class population and enhanced awareness about chronic respiratory conditions create significant demand for efficient pulmonary function testing solutions. Additionally, local manufacturing capabilities in countries such as China, India, and South Korea allow competitive offerings that complement imported technologies. Notable companies such as Mindray, COSMED, and Fukuda Denshi have leveraged regional expertise to customize innovative spirometry software catering to diverse clinical needs, thus driving the market expansion. Furthermore, collaborations between global and regional players facilitate technology transfer and capacity building, fueling rapid regional uptake.
